A Case Of Too Many Inductees Spoiling The Broth

With WWE being unable to induct anyone into its Hall of Fame last year, due to the pandemic, the company is loading this year's ceremony with the class of 2020 and new inductees for this year.

In my opinion, it's too much.

Sure, you have to let the people from the 2020 class get their moment. I am okay with that. Can't they just have one or two names added for this year just to have them regarded as the 'Class of 2021'?

As of the time of writing - Molly Holly, Kane, The Great Khali and Eric Bischoff have been announced as participants of the 2021 class. I know Rob Van Dam is either rumoured to be another one (he could be official by the time this post sees the light of day).

Then you have those from last year who have to get their moment: John 'Bradshaw' Layfield, The British Bulldog, Jushin 'Thunder' Liger, The Bella Twins and the New World Order (Hulk Hogan, Kevin Nash, Scott Hall and Sean Waltman). 

It just seems like there are far too many people going in this year. They'll be forced to rush through their speeches which has potential to spoil the evening for both the fans and - most importantly - the inductees.
